Golf Events
When the fall and winter season arrives, it’s the golf events that truly make Desert Mountain shine. Over 20 tournaments are to be played between November to April. Each tournament has a different theme and scoring format, giving Members ample opportunity to prove they are the best on the Mountain. Notably, Mountain Magic, with 216 women, and Mountain Mania, 728 men, are the largest of the events and always provide a party atmosphere mixed with championship-level golf.

Outdoor & Wellness Events
In between all the dancing and dining, there is always room for outdoor recreation and wellness at Sonoran Clubhouse.
At Desert Mountain, there are over 25 miles of private hiking trails. Some trails are rated as moderate difficulty to more challenging, so it can be tough to know which trail might be best for Members. This is why the Outdoor Adventures team is starting Guided Hikes to take Members on complimentary treks on the different trails at Desert Mountain. Each hike will be on a new trail, so there will always be something new to learn. Outdoor enthusiasts will also enjoy a two-day trip to the Grand Canyon with geologist Wayne Ranney who will share the stories and secrets of the northern Arizona landscape.
